Who funds Living School Inc?
Living School Inc is funded by 14 grantmakers, led by The Booth-bricker Fund ($125K), The Center for Education Reform ($100K), Charter Fund Inc ($45K). In total, IRS Form 990 filings record $428K in grants to Living School Inc between 2020–2024.
| Funder | Total given | Grants | Years |
|---|---|---|---|
| The Booth-bricker Fund | $125,000 | 2 | 2020–2023 |
| The Center for Education Reform | $100,000 | 1 | 2021 |
| Charter Fund Inc | $45,000 | 2 | 2020–2021 |
| Foundation for Louisiana | $30,000 | 1 | 2021 |
| Share Our Strength | $28,000 | 1 | 2021 |
| New Schools Fund | $20,000 | 1 | 2020 |
| Southern Poverty Law Center Inc | $18,000 | 1 | 2024 |
| Youthforce Nola | $17,411 | 2 | 2020–2021 |
| United Way of Southeast Louisiana | $16,750 | 1 | 2022 |
| The Greater New Orleans Foundation | $13,042 | 1 | 2023 |
| Amalgamated Charitable Foundation Inc | $10,000 | 1 | 2022 |
| D'addario Foundation Inc | $3,210 | 1 | 2022 |
| Citybridge Foundation | $1,000 | 1 | 2020 |
| Apache Foundation | $765 | 1 | 2022 |
What grants has Living School Inc received?
Individual grants from IRS Form 990 filings, newest first
| Year | Funder | Purpose | Amount |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 | Southern Poverty Law Center Inc | LFJ EDUCATOR GRANT FUND | $18,000 |
| 2023 | The Booth-bricker Fund | SUPPORT EXTENDED PROGRAM FOR 2023 | $75,000 |
| 2023 | The Greater New Orleans Foundation | EDUCATION | $13,042 |
| 2022 | United Way of Southeast Louisiana | GRANT FUNDING | $16,750 |
| 2022 | Amalgamated Charitable Foundation Inc | GENERAL OPERATING SUPPORT | $10,000 |
| 2022 | D'addario Foundation Inc | TO SUPPORT GROWTH AND APPRECIATION OF MUSIC | $3,210 |
| 2022 | Apache Foundation | To explores challenges of living holds land in trust for present and future generations,promote personal empowerment and supports the development of just and sustainablecommunities. | $765 |
| 2021 | The Center for Education Reform | SUPPORT BEST IN CLASS EDUCATION PROVIDERS | $100,000 |
| 2021 | Foundation for Louisiana | GENERAL OPERATIONS | $30,000 |
| 2021 | Share Our Strength | CHILDHOOD HUNGER PROGRAMS | $28,000 |
| 2021 | Charter Fund Inc | CHARTER SCHOOL GROWTH | $25,000 |
| 2021 | Youthforce Nola | CAREER-CONNECTED LEARNING | $14,735 |
| 2020 | The Booth-bricker Fund | SUPPORT ORGANIZATION | $50,000 |
| 2020 | Charter Fund Inc | PANDEMIC RELIEF - REMOTE LEARNING | $20,000 |
| 2020 | New Schools Fund | INNOVATIVE SCHOOLS | $20,000 |
| 2020 | Youthforce Nola | CAREER-CONNECTED LEARNING | $2,676 |
| 2020 | Citybridge Foundation | STRONG SCHOOLS | $1,000 |
